Below are the details of some of the books written about Theyas.

Theyya Prapanjam
Dr. R.C Karipath
Dr. R. C. Karipat’s research book Theiyaprapancham is a highly authoritative account of the history, sociology and anthropology of the ritual art form of Theiyam. This book is a great reference for researchers and those who want to know about Theiya.
Kathivannor Veeran – Malakayariya Manushyan Churam Irangiya Daivam
Prof. Lissy Mathue
Kativannur Veeran is a very popular Theyam in North Kerala. This book is the sum total of a writer’s observations about the eventful life of Kativannur Veeran.


Theyyaprapanjathile Chamundimaar
Dr. R.C Karipath
A book containing detailed information about the Chamundis of the Theya Universe such as Madail Chamundi, Rakta Chamundi, Muvalam Kigi Chamundi, Kundur Chamundi, Puli Chamundi, Phala Chamundi, Karinchamundi, Puli Chamundi, Western Chamundi, Kartika Chamundi, Mecheri Chamundi etc. Chamundis.
